Introduction Since 1963, there has been a steady increase in the incidence of dengue haemorrhagic fever (DHF) in Viet Nam, which has been a major health problem and a leading cause of hospitalization and death of children. In northern Viet Nam, DHF was identified for the first time in 1959, where a major epidemic occurred in In the south, DHF first appeared in 1960, followed by an outbreak in 1963, resulting in 331 hospitalized children with severe haemorrhage, of whom 116 died. With the critical appearance of 2 in 1987 (!), the disease has been spreading with continuous increase in the number of cases and deaths. 1, 3 and 4 closely followed the circulation of 2. Materials and methods Virus isolation and identification Blood samples collected from acute DHF cases were stored at -20 C or -70 C until tested. The undiluted blood specimens (of 0.05 ml) were inoculated into duplicated 1 ml tubes of C6/36 (Aedes albopictus) tissue cells. The tubes were incubated at 28 o C for 7-10 days. The activity cycle of dengue serotype viruses in Viet Nam during Virus p: province 2 represented 91.9 of the viral isolates in 1987; 60.7 in 1990; 48.6 in 1992; and 48.5 in 1996, then decreased to 8.6 in 1998, with a continuous activity cycle of 11 years. 1 emerged post-1987 in Ho Chi Minh City and soon after in 1990, this dengue serotype spread to four provinces (Ho Chi Minh City, Dong Nai, Long An and Tra Vinh) in southern Viet Nam. In 1995, 1 was isolated from 12 provinces (11 in the south and one in the north), representing a viral activity of This activity decreased in 1997 and 1998 to 20 Dengue Bulletin Vol 24, 2000

4 11.8 and 12.4 respectively, representing a viral active cycle of 8 years from 1989 to had the lowest activity during This serotype was first isolated in 1987 in Ho Chi Minh City and Hanoi, thereafter it was found in 1991 in Ho Chi Minh City, Tien Giang and Hanoi, with a 4.9 of the viral activity. In 1995, 3 cases were confirmed in six provinces: Ho Chi Minh City, Tien Giang, Ben Tre, Vinh Long, and Soc Trang in the south and Nam Dinh in the north, representing 12.2 of the dengue activity. From 1996 to 1998, 3 activity increased to 77.8 and was found in 32 provinces, in which 15/19 are located in southern Viet Nam, 10/28 in the north, 4/11 in the central part and 3/3 provinces in the highland. This was the predominant serotype of the biggest DHF epidemic in The activity cycle of 3 decreased in 1999 to 26.9 and was only found in nine southern provinces and one province in the central part of the country. 4 was first detected in 1987 in three provinces (Hanoi, Song Be, Dong Thap), with 3.5 activity. In 1990, it was detected in Tien Giang; in 1991 in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City; and in 1992 in Tien Giang (Tables 2, 3). After a 4-year absence, this serotype re-emerged in three provinces in the Mekong delta: Vinh Long in 1997 and Dong Thap and Tra Vinh in In 1999, this serotype strongly increased to 25.8 and spread to seven provinces (five in the south, two in the north). This will continue to be a health threat in future years, because most children under 12 years of age have had no previous exposure to 4 virus and will thus be susceptible to 4 infection. In the north, the positive virus isolation rate was the highest in adults (57.84), while in the south, dengue viruses were most often discovered in children in the age group 5-14 (60.28). During , we isolated 234 strains of 1 in which 134 strains had only structural antigen, 18 strains had only non-structural antigen, and 82 strains were complete virions. (2) The emergence of 3 in 1995 provoked the largest DHF epidemic in 1998, and this emerging trend has been on the decrease since (3) A large dengue haemorrhagic fever outbreak will occur after a period of 3-4 years since a new serotype has been introduced. (4) Three populations of virions have been isolated from 1; one population having a structural antigen, another having only a non-structural antigen, and the third a complete virion.
